Analyzing Your Relationship with Your Work Mate

Understanding the dynamics of your relationship with a colleague can provide valuable insights into your professional interactions and overall work experience. Exploring various aspects of this connection can help you navigate any potential challenges, leverage strengths, and foster a harmonious work environment.

One important aspect to analyze is the level of trust and communication between you and your coworker. Consider the frequency and quality of your conversations, as well as your ability to openly discuss work-related matters. Strong communication channels contribute to effective teamwork and collaboration.

Another crucial factor to assess is the level of mutual respect in your relationship. Mutual respect is based on recognizing each other's expertise, valuing contributions, and maintaining a professional attitude. It creates a positive atmosphere that encourages cooperation and shared success.

Additionally, evaluating the degree of cooperation and support in your work connection is essential. Reflect on instances where you have collaborated on projects, offered assistance, or provided guidance to each other. Identifying areas of synergy can help you maximize productivity and contribute to a healthy work environment.

Furthermore, understanding your colleague's work style and preferences can positively impact your relationship. Take note of their approach to tasks, decision-making processes, and time management. This awareness enables you to adapt your own work style and foster better collaboration.

Lastly, consider the overall emotional atmosphere between you and your work mate. Reflect on any positive or negative emotions that arise during interactions. Being mindful of the emotional dynamics can guide you in finding resolutions to conflicts and maintaining a supportive work relationship.

FAQ

What does it mean if I dream about my colleague's work?

Dreaming about your colleague's work can have different meanings. It could indicate that you are focused on your own career and are paying attention to your colleague's progress as a source of motivation or comparison. Alternatively, it might symbolize unresolved conflicts or competition in your professional relationship.

Is dreaming about a colleague's work a sign of jealousy?

Dreaming about a colleague's work does not necessarily indicate jealousy. It could simply mean that you are recognizing their achievements and using them as inspiration to improve your own career. However, if you feel a strong sense of envy or resentment towards your colleague in the dream, it could suggest underlying feelings of jealousy.

Can dreaming about a colleague's work mean that I am unhappy in my own job?

Dreaming about a colleague's work can be a reflection of your own job satisfaction. If you find yourself frequently dreaming about your colleague's work, it might be a subconscious indication that you are not fulfilled in your own job and desire more success or recognition. It could be a sign to evaluate your current career situation and consider making changes if necessary.

How do I interpret a dream where my colleague's work is unsuccessful?

If you dream about your colleague's work being unsuccessful, it may not necessarily mean that you want them to fail. Instead, it could symbolize that you are concerned about their progress or that you have subconscious doubts about their abilities. It could also reflect your own insecurities or fears of failure in the workplace.
